Chief of HDF Defence Staff travels to France
12:21 April 17, 2026
On Thursday, 16 April, General Dr. Gábor Böröndi, Chief of HDF Defence Staff travelled to Lille aboard the Falcon aircraft of the Hungarian Defence Forces at the invitation of General Fabien Mandon, his French counterpart, in order to attend the Distinguished Visitors’ Day of the international Exercise Orion 2026.

International Recognition to Brigadier General Tibor Szabó
13:22 April 10, 2026
Brigadier General Tibor Szabó, Chief of Staff of the European Union’s peacekeeping mission in Bosnia and Herzegovina, was awarded the Medal for International Cooperation Grade II, by the Minister of Defence of the Republic of Slovenia Borut Sajović, in recognition of his close cooperation with the Slovenian contingent in EUFOR Operation Althea and of his contribution to the development and reputation of the Slovenian Ministry of Defence and the Slovenian Armed Forces.

KFOR: Recognition of exemplary Austrian–Hungarian cooperation
13:07 April 9, 2026
On 30 March in Pristina, Captain Anna Katschnig, Company Commander, KFOR Multinational Military Police (MNMP) received the “Honors for the Partnership” medal from Colonel Gábor Hangya, Senior National Representative of the Hungarian KFOR Contingent KFOR Tactical. The Austrian commander displayed outstanding cooperation and professionalism during the visit of the President of Hungary.

Study trip to Sarajevo
12:26 April 9, 2026
In the first week of April, students of the Military General Staff Course visited Bosnia and Herzegovina to further extend their professional knowledge. The soldiers arriving in Sarajevo from the Ludovika University of Public Service Faculty of Military Science and Officer Training received first-hand information about the task system of the two international military organizations operating in the Western Balkan country, namely EUFOR and the NATO Headquarters Sarajevo (NHQSa) and about the tasks of the Hungarian EUFOR contingent.

National Defence Medal to Major General László Sticz PhD
12:21 April 9, 2026
Major General László Sticz PhD, serving as the Hungarian national military representative at the NATO Supreme Headquarters Allied Powers Europe (SHAPE), was awarded the gold grade of the French National Defence Medal (Médaille de la Défense Nationale) to recognize his performance as former EUFOR Commander and his outstanding cooperation with the French Armed Forces.
